Background
The plastic track is made of materials such as polyurethane rubber, has certain elasticity and color, has certain ultraviolet resistance and aging resistance, and is the best all-weather outdoor sports ground floor material internationally recognized.
Be used for the sports competition at the plastic course, but in sleet weather, there can be ponding on the plastic course, and ponding on the upper end needs the evaporation through the sun, will lead to the plastic course to need longer time just can carry out reuse like this, can influence the normal expansion of sports activity like this.

the utility model provides an environment-friendly luminous plastic course, including plastic course body 1 and light emitting structure 3, plastic course body 1 includes plastic layer 110, the upper end on plastic layer 110 is connected with runway line 120, the bottom on plastic layer 110 is connected with hydrophobic structure 2, hydrophobic structure 2 includes supporting layer 210, the bottom supporting layer 210 on plastic layer 110, reserve groove 220 has been seted up to the inside of supporting layer 210, the bottom of supporting layer 210 is connected with mixes layer 240, the top of mixing layer 240 is connected with contact block 230, the inside embedding of reserve groove 220 is connected with contact block 230, the bottom of mixing layer 240 is connected with basic unit 250, horizontal groove 260 has been seted up to the inside of mixing layer 240, vertical groove 270 has been seted up to the inside of mixing layer 240.
Furthermore, the upper end of the all-plastic layer 110 is provided with a through hole with a fine size, the all-plastic layer 110 and the support layer 210 are adhered by natural glue, and the function of dredging is achieved through the through hole.
Furthermore, the transverse grooves 260 and the longitudinal grooves 270 are connected in a cross mode, the transverse grooves 260 and the longitudinal grooves 270 form a # -shaped structure, and through the design of the transverse grooves 260 and the longitudinal grooves 270, the rainwater drainage function is achieved to a certain degree, so that rainwater in rainwater weather can be dredged through the transverse grooves 260 and the longitudinal grooves 270.
Further, the top end of the base layer 250 is arranged to be an isosceles trapezoid, the top end of the base layer 250 is embedded into the bottom end of the mixed layer 240, and when the base layer 250 is embedded into the mixed layer 240, the connection is more tight, so that the connection stability is increased.
Further, the side of all-plastic layer 110 is connected with light emitting structure 3, and light emitting structure 3 includes light bar 310, and the side of all-plastic layer 110 is connected with light bar 310, and the embedding of light bar 310 is in the inside of mounting bracket 320, and the side of mounting bracket 320 is connected with fixed connection frame 330, has played luminous effect under light bar 310's design, and the light source that sends out can also throw light on.
Further, light bar 310 encircles all plastic layer 110 periphery, fixedly connected with toughened glass on the 320 outer walls of mounting bracket, through glass's protection, can increase light bar 310's protection, avoids light bar 310 to take place to damage, has prolonged light bar 310's life, and toughened glass has certain intensity in addition, and is not fragile and broken, and toughened glass belongs to safety glass. The tempered glass is actually prestressed glass, and in order to improve the strength of the glass, a chemical or physical method is usually used for forming compressive stress on the surface of the glass, and the glass firstly offsets the surface stress when bearing external force, so that the bearing capacity is improved, and the wind pressure resistance, the cold and hot property and the impact property of the glass are enhanced.
The working principle is as follows: in rainy days, rainwater can be directly poured to the upper end of the all-plastic layer 110, the rainwater is dredged to the upper end of the mixing layer 240 through the fine through holes at the upper end of the all-plastic layer 110, when the rainwater is dredged to the upper end of the mixing layer 240, the rainwater can be conducted along the transverse groove 260 and the longitudinal groove 270 and flows into the hydrophobic grooves at the edge positions of the plastic runway, therefore, water accumulation at the upper end of the all-plastic layer 110 can be avoided, the plastic runway can be quickly used under the condition of no water accumulation, thus, sports competition is safer, in addition, under the connection between the reserved groove 220 and the contact block 230, connection is more stable, the contact area can be increased under the adhesion of natural rubber, the service life is prolonged, in addition, the lighting lamp strip 310 is directly installed inside the mounting rack 320, after the power is switched on, the lighting lamp strip 310 emits a light source after the mounting rack 320 is switched on, thus, the plastic runway at night is more beautiful, and the lighting function can be achieved, and convenience is provided for people who take exercise at night.
